Calgary's Dynamic Energy Landscape and the High-Voltage Paradigm Shift

Calgary, Alberta represents a unique and highly demanding environment for residential and commercial solar energy deployment. Unlike other regulated Canadian provinces, Alberta's deregulated utility market operates with highly volatile pool prices, which frequently spike up to $999 per megawatt-hour (MWh) during peak cooling and heating seasons. To bypass these high rate periods, homeowners and commercial businesses are increasingly adopting high-voltage (HV) residential lithium battery configurations.

Conventional 48V low-voltage battery storage systems suffer from high energy losses during conversions and require thick, cumbersome copper cables to support heavy current loads. In contrast, stackable high-voltage battery architectures (ranging from 150V to over 500V DC) yield far greater round-trip efficiency. High-voltage arrays enable direct DC-to-DC connection with hybrid multi-phase smart inverters, which dramatically reduces resistive heat generation, ensures rapid charging profiles, and guarantees that household demands like HVAC systems, EV chargers, and heat pumps run uninterrupted.

Furthermore, Calgary's harsh winter weather—often dipping below -30°C—demands premium battery housing, advanced insulation, and intelligent thermal management systems. At these extreme sub-zero temperatures, standard lithium-ion batteries risk cathode degradation during charging. Technical Specification Comparison: Low-Voltage vs. High-Voltage Systems

An engineering comparison highlighting why High-Voltage (HV) storage system designs are key to high-efficiency solar microgrids in Calgary.

Technical Parameters Low-Voltage (LV) Systems (nominal 48V) High-Voltage (HV) Stackable Systems (150V - 450V+) Calgary Operational Advantage
Operating Current (at 10kW Output) ~208 Amps ~28.5 Amps (at 350V) Reduces heating and lets you use cost-effective 10 AWG wiring.
Round-Trip Efficiency (RTE) 86% - 89% 94% - 97% Maximizes solar harvest; less power lost during conversions.
Cable Routing Complexity High (requires thick, stiff copper conductors) Minimal (uses thin, flexible high-voltage wiring) Reduces system balance-of-system cost and installation times.
Parallel Scaling Limits Often limited to 15 modules (BMS routing bottleneck) Virtually limitless stacking capacity Easily scales from a single house to multi-family commercial spaces.
Thermal Management Needs Relies on ambient heating or basic heatsinks Active heat distribution with integrated heating pads Ensures consistent battery capacity during winter cold snaps.

Why are high-voltage battery systems superior to low-voltage 48V systems in Calgary?
High-voltage (HV) systems (typically 150V to 450V+ DC) lower system currents for the same power load compared to traditional 48V low-voltage systems. This allows installers to use smaller cable sizes (such as 10 AWG instead of thick 4/0 copper cables), which lowers costs and makes installations easier. Most importantly, high-voltage systems run at higher round-trip efficiencies (often above 95%), minimizing energy loss when converting power through hybrid inverters.
How do Wuxi Sliver batteries handle winter temperatures drop down to -30°C in Alberta?
Charging standard lithium iron phosphate (LiFePO4) cells below freezing (0°C) can cause lithium plating, which reduces battery capacity and can damage the cells. How can Calgary business owners optimize energy storage in Alberta's deregulated market?
Alberta's deregulated energy market features volatile pool prices that fluctuate depending on grid demand. Using high-capacity, high-voltage batteries allows businesses to store electricity when utility rates are low and use the stored power during high peak periods. This system configuration provides reliable grid arbitrage benefits and helps businesses avoid high demand charges.
